WebAug 23, 2024 · How to write a Cypress Test Case? As we know, each test generally consists of three steps: Prerequisite: You have a given state of the application. Action: You perform some action on the elements of the … WebApr 23, 2024 · the alias provided to the method will appear in the Cypress command panel in the UI. It will also be logged to the console when the execution starts, completes, or fails. Errors will neatly be displayed in the Cypress command panel instead of being lost (can happen if you run async functions in a before/after hook) or only appearing in the console.
Cypress - Quick Guide - TutorialsPoint
WebCypress Page Object enables you to reuse code and avoid code duplication, makes your tests more maintainable, and helps to keep your code clean and organized. In this tutorial on Cypress Page Object Model, we'll look at how to start using the Cypress Page Object Model design pattern and build a robust test automation suite. WebStep 4: Now, we will have to enter the username in our email field. We will name our method as enterEmail (). First, we should get the locator of the email field and access them via cy.get () command. Then we will clear the field using the clear () command and add the username using the type () command. fit bounty
Cypress Fundamentals Cypress Testing Tools
WebAug 5, 2024 · Cypress does not support switching to different tabs or child windows directly. It has given workarounds to support them with the help of JQuery methods. Selenium has multiple APIs which enables switching to different tabs, child windows and alerts. Cypress does not support any mobile application and browser. Cypress.dom.method () is a collection of DOM related helper methods. There are actually dozens of methods attached to Cypress.dom that are not documented below. These methods are used internally by Cypress in nearly every single built in command. We suggest reading through the source code here to … See more Returns a boolean indicating whether an element can receive focus. Cypress internally uses this method everywhere to figure out whether … See more Returns a boolean indicating whether an element is scrollable. Cypress internally uses this method everywhere to figure out whether anelement … See more Returns a boolean indicating whether an element is hidden. Cypress internally uses this method everywhere to figure out whether anelement is hidden,mostly for actionability. See more Returns a boolean indicating whether an element is visible. Tip: if a Cypress test fails with "element is not visible" error, but youare sure the … See more WebNov 20, 2024 · This is why I wrote cypress-should-really and plan to expand it in the future if I find I need some other little utility to make the tests simpler to write. Let's see it in action. 1. 2. $ npm i -D cypress-should-really. + [email protected]. First, let's rewrite our initial test using map helper. 1. 2. can goats have asparagus